Bloomberg Settings
The Bloomberg Settings tab is available under Administration in the left navigation pane if your company is registered with AdvisorMail for the Bloomberg feature.
The Bloomberg Settings page lets you provide the information to enable AdvisorMail to archive the messages that are associated with your Bloomberg L.P. Professional service (Bloomberg Terminal). AdvisorMail archives Bloomberg Terminal emails and also Bloomberg Terminal instant message transcripts, which are converted to email messages for archiving.
On the Bloomberg Settings page you must do the following for each Bloomberg firm code:
Add the details of the firm code and its FTP login credentials.
Upload the associated PGP private key file for the firm code.
AdvisorMail uses this information to log on to the Bloomberg FTP site on a scheduled basis and download the encrypted files for each Bloomberg firm code. AdvisorMail then decrypts the files and reconstitutes the messages for archiving.
